Instructions
In a large glass gallon container, fill with water. Add the tea bags. Place in the sun for 2 hours.
4 bags Tea, 1 Gallon Water
Remove the tea bags and discard. The tea can be flavored with sugar or other flavors as desired. It is also delicious as is poured over ice. Store in the refrigerator up to 5 days.
Notes
Tea Bag combination ideas
I find that it is easier to do the combinations of teas when using the regular sized tea bags rather than the family size.
Two ginger peach & two green tea bags
Two ginger peach & two vanilla tea bags
Two green tea & two vanilla tea bags
Two black tea & two lemon ginger tea bags
Two green & two mint tea bags
Two of your favorite berry tea bags, one vanilla & one green tea bag
Try a few mix and match combos and find the one that is just right for you.
How Long Does Sun Tea Last in the Fridge?
Sun tea typically lasts about 2-3 days in the fridge. It's important to keep it refrigerated and discard it if it starts to smell or taste off. I find that if I add the sugar and flavorings to each individual glass, the black tea itself can last in the refrigerator up to a week.
